Changelog — Inkmill renderer defaults

Defaults changed for the Inkmill markdown rendering pipeline: sanitization is now strict, raw HTML passthrough is off, and footnote rendering is enabled. Reviewer: check that downstream snapshots were regenerated, since output whitespace differs slightly. New deployments will start with the following values.

config for tagaf-bawif:
[norok]
host = norok.ordinworks.local
user = norok_svc
database = norok_prod

# Logistics Provider Switch — Managers Only

Heads up, folks: we're moving from Tarnwell Freight to Ostermile Logistics starting the first of next month. Why? Better regional coverage around the Drellbury depots and roughly 12% lower per-pallet rates. Expect a bumpy fortnight while routes get remapped — keep customers in the loop on any delayed deliveries, and log issues in the usual tracker. Branch managers should brief warehouse leads before Friday. There's also a strategic angle to this switch, noted confidentially below.

management briefing: Only 33 of the 205 pilot accounts renewed Kasath, so a churn review is set for October 17. Weniusek Logistics is in early talks to buy Holethax Freight for about $345.6 million.

Handover — flaky DNS on Bramblecore

Hey, quick rundown before the release window: the intermittent resolution failures on the Bramblecore checkout service trace back to the sidecar resolver caching stale records after node restarts. I've lowered the cache TTL and pinned the fallback resolver, which cut errors to near zero in staging. Nothing blocking the release, but keep an eye on resolver metrics for the first hour. Current resolver settings for reference are below.

deployment values, yaguf-tafop:
ULAAEL_HOST=ulaael.lumicsys.internal
ULAAEL_PORT=7000

## Support

The Coinlathe conversion module performs all arithmetic in scaled integers (minor units) and applies banker's rounding only at the final display step. If you observe a discrepancy greater than one minor unit, please capture the source currency, target currency, rate snapshot ID, and the exact input amount before filing a report — without these, reproductions are nearly impossible. Known edge cases involving the Verandi franc are tracked in the issues list. For anything not covered there, reach the maintainers directly.

escalation mailbox, kagef-kawef: frador_zorix@tolvaqlabs.internal